Assisted Living Costs in Chilton, Wisconsin
When considering assisted living options, understanding the costs involved is crucial for making an informed decision. In Chilton, Wisconsin, the financial aspect of transitioning to an assisted living facility is an important consideration for seniors and their families. The proximity of reputable medical institutions such as Ascension Calumet Hospital, ThedaCare Regional Medical Center-Neenah, and SSM Health Saint Agnes Hospital ensures residents have access to quality healthcare services, which can be a comforting factor when assessing the value of assisted living expenses.
The cost of assisted living in Chilton can be more affordable compared to the statewide average. While the median monthly cost of assisted living in Wisconsin hovers around $5,500 according to Genworth's Cost of Care Study, residents in Chilton can expect to pay approximately $4,310 per month. This figure is a general estimate and can vary based on the level of care required and the amenities provided by the facility.
For those concerned about managing these expenses, it's worth noting that there are government support programs available to help. Wisconsin's Medicaid program, for example, offers options that may assist eligible seniors in covering some of the costs associated with assisted living. It's advisable for prospective residents or their family members to explore such financial aid programs to alleviate the burden of monthly fees.

Assisted Living vs Memory Care vs Nursing Home vs Independent Living in Chilton Wisconsin
When exploring long-term care options in Chilton, Wisconsin, it's crucial to understand the differences between Assisted Living, Memory Care, Nursing Homes, and Independent Living facilities. Each option caters to different levels of care, lifestyle preferences, and medical needs.
Assisted Living facilities in Chilton provide residents with personal care and assistance with daily activities, such as bathing, dressing, and medication management. These facilities are designed for individuals who require some level of support but wish to maintain a degree of independence. Residents often live in private or semi-private apartments and have access to communal dining, social activities, and transportation services.
Memory Care units, often located within Assisted Living facilities or as standalone communities, offer specialized care for individuals with Alzheimer's disease, dementia, and other memory impairments. The environment is typically secure to prevent wandering, with staff trained in memory care techniques. Activities are designed to enhance cognitive function and support the unique needs of memory care residents.
Nursing Homes, also known as Skilled Nursing Facilities, provide round-the-clock medical care and supervision for residents with serious health conditions that require constant monitoring. These facilities have licensed nurses on staff, offer rehabilitation services, and are equipped to handle more complex medical needs that cannot be adequately addressed in an Assisted Living setting.
Independent Living communities cater to seniors who are largely self-sufficient but seek the convenience of community living. These facilities typically offer private apartments or homes with minimal assistance, focusing on lifestyle amenities such as maintenance-free living, social events, and recreational activities.
Choosing the right facility in Chilton depends on an individual's health status, level of independence, and personal preferences. Each type of care provides different levels of support and community, ensuring that there is a suitable option for every senior's unique situation.
How to Qualify for Assisted Living in Chilton Wisconsin
Qualifying for assisted living in Chilton, Wisconsin, involves meeting certain criteria that ensure residents receive the appropriate level of care for their needs. While specific requirements can vary by facility, there are common conditions and steps that potential residents should be aware of.
Firstly, an assessment of the individual's care needs is typically required. This involves a health evaluation by a healthcare professional to determine the level of assistance the individual requires with daily activities such as bathing, dressing, medication management, and mobility.
In terms of age, most assisted living facilities in Chilton cater to seniors who are generally 55 years or older. However, exceptions may be made for younger individuals with certain disabilities or conditions that necessitate assisted living care.
Financial qualification is also a crucial factor. Assisted living can be costly, and individuals must demonstrate that they have the means to pay for the services. This can be through personal savings, retirement funds, long-term care insurance, or a combination of these. For those who may not have sufficient funds, government programs such as Medicaid may offer assistance. In Wisconsin, programs like Family Care and IRIS (Include, Respect, I Self-Direct) are designed to help eligible seniors cover the costs of long-term care, including assisted living. To qualify for these programs, residents must meet specific income and asset criteria.
To streamline the qualification process, it is advisable to gather all relevant financial documents, health records, and legal paperwork in advance. Consulting with a financial advisor or elder care attorney can also provide guidance on how to best meet the financial requirements for assisted living.

Advantages and Disadvantages: Assisted Living in Chilton, Wisconsin
Assisted living in Chilton, Wisconsin, offers a blend of independence and care that many seniors find appealing. One significant advantage is the tailored support residents receive. Facilities in Chilton provide help with daily activities, such as bathing, dressing, and medication management, while allowing residents to maintain a sense of autonomy. The small-town charm of Chilton also ensures that assisted living communities are often close-knit, providing a warm, familial atmosphere that can be comforting for seniors.
Another benefit is the access to local amenities and healthcare. Chilton’s proximity to specialized medical facilities means that residents have quick access to high-quality healthcare services. Additionally, assisted living communities in Chilton often organize social activities and outings that encourage socialization and engagement, which is vital for seniors' emotional well-being.
However, there are some considerations to keep in mind. The cost of assisted living can be a hurdle for some families. While Chilton may offer competitive rates compared to larger cities, the expenses can still be significant, especially for long-term stays. It’s important for families to carefully review their financial options, including any available insurance coverage or benefit programs.
Another potential disadvantage is the Wisconsin winter. For seniors who are sensitive to the cold or who have mobility issues, the harsh winters can be challenging. Although assisted living facilities are well-equipped to manage residents' needs, the weather can still limit outdoor activities and outings during the colder months.
Choosing assisted living in Chilton, Wisconsin, requires weighing these advantages and disadvantages. For many, the supportive environment and community integration outweigh the costs and climate considerations, making it a favorable option for their assisted living needs.
